Barnsley boss Hill frustrated as Leicester swoop for Man Utd's Drinkwater

Barnsley boss Keith Hill is furious losing Manchester United midfielder Danny Drinkwater to Leicester City.

Drinkwater, on loan from Manchester United, quit Oakwell yesterday to sign a permanent deal with the Foxes.

"There's nothing I can do," Hill told the Yorkshire Post. "He's Manchester United's player.

"We tried to persuade him to stay until the end of the season - but it's unfortunate that we live in this football food chain and can't compete financially with Leicester."

Ironically, Drinkwater inspired Barnsley to a 2-1 victory over Leicester last weekend and the Tykes are currently a point better off in the Championship table.

"It will be a great financial package for him because we all know they are well-endowed cash wise," said Hill, who also admitted that Barnsley were "a trillion miles away" from beating the offer.
